With the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 season reaching its climax, the playoff qualification scenarios are becoming increasingly intriguing. With just 10 matches left in the league stage, the race to the top four spots is heating up, and the odds are shifting rapidly. Here's a breakdown of the current probabilities and the implications for each team.
The Top Contenders
Gujarat Titans (GT): Despite their recent loss, GT are still favorites to finish in the top four, with a 90.5% chance. Their ability to maintain a strong net run rate gives them an edge, and they could even secure the top two spots, with a 80.5% probability. This is a testament to their consistent performance throughout the season.
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B): RCB are almost certain to qualify, with a 99.6% chance of finishing in the top four. Their dominance in the tournament is evident, and they are also favorites to claim one of the top two positions, with an 86.3% probability. RCB's strong batting lineup and bowling attack have been key to their success.
The Contenders in the Mix
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H): SRH are in a strong position, with an 82% chance of making the top four. Their recent wins have boosted their net run rate, and they have a 47.3% chance of securing a top-two finish. SRH's balanced team and strategic depth make them a force to be reckoned with.
Rajasthan Royals (RR): RR's chances have improved significantly, with a 59.1% probability of reaching the top four. Their recent form and net run rate give them a fighting chance, and they have a 26.6% chance of claiming one of the top two spots. RR's ability to adapt and their strong batting lineup are key factors.
The Teams in the Fight
Punjab Kings (PBKS): PBKS is in a competitive position, with a 50.2% chance of making the top four. However, their chances of a top-two finish are slimmer, at 14.1%. PBKS's recent performances and net run rate will be crucial in determining their fate.
Chennai Super Kings (CSK): CSK's playoff chances have taken a hit with their recent loss, but they still have a 34.8% chance of making the top four. Their net run rate is a concern, and they will need to perform consistently to secure a spot. CSK's experience and strong batting order could be their saving grace.
The Long Shots
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R): KKR's playoff chances have improved, but they are still long shots, with only a 10% chance. Their recent win has boosted their net run rate, but they can no longer tie for the top two spots. KKR's batting depth and bowling attack will need to step up in the remaining matches.
Delhi Capitals (DC): DC's playoff hopes are slim, with just a 6.1% chance. Their recent losses and poor net run rate have made it challenging for them to secure a spot. DC will need to perform consistently in their remaining matches to have any chance of making the playoffs.
